A 40-year-old man dies after swallowing a corrosive poison. At autopsy there is a greyish-white membrane covering the mouth, pharynx and oesophagus, intense gingivitis with a pronounced metallic taste reported before death, bloody stools with marked tenesmus, and shrunken pale kidneys showing tubular necrosis. Which poison fits this picture?

  • A Mercuric chloride
  • B White phosphorus
  • C Arsenious oxide
  • D Nitric acid
Correct answer: A. Mercuric chloride

Explanation

Mercuric chloride (corrosive sublimate) causes a characteristic greyish-white coating of the mucosa from coagulated protein, violent tenesmus with bloody colitis, marked salivation with metallic taste, and acute tubular necrosis of the kidneys. Arsenic produces watery rice-fluid purging rather than tenesmus-dominant dysentery and lacks the metallic taste. Phosphorus causes fatty liver and jaundice, and nitric acid gives yellow xanthoproteic staining of the mucosa.
